      Parallel resistors have all have the same pd across them but the currents add, so: Itot = V / Rtot = V / R1 + V / R2 etc... then divide by V to get the familiar formula. Beware that the parallel formula is usually quoted as 1 / Rtot so they still have to take the reciprocal to get the value of Rtot.

      The calculated equivalent resistances for the series circuits will abide by the equation Req = R1 + R2 and for the parallel circuits the value will be similar to 1/Req = 1/R1 + 1/R2. The current flow is expected to be uniform throughout the series circuits, but will be stronger through the smaller resistor in the parallel circuits.
